Different types of sofa cushions

When it comes to restuffing your sofa cushions, it’s essential to understand the different types of cushions available and their unique characteristics. Here are the most common types of sofa cushions:

  1. Foam cushions: Foam cushions are widely used in sofas due to their comfort and durability. They provide a supportive and firm seating surface. Foam cushions come in varying densities, ranging from soft to firm, allowing you to choose the level of comfort that suits your preference.
  2. Down-filled cushions: Down-filled cushions are known for their luxurious softness and plush comfort. These cushions are filled with a combination of down feathers and polyester fibers, creating a cozy and inviting seating experience. Down-filled cushions require regular fluffing to maintain their shape and loft.
  3. Polyester fiber cushions: Polyester fiber cushions are a budget-friendly option that provides medium firmness and comfort. These cushions are made of synthetic fibers that are resilient and hypoallergenic. They offer a good balance of support and softness.
  4. Feather-filled cushions: Feather-filled cushions are similar to down-filled cushions but have more feathers than down. These cushions provide a soft and cloud-like seating experience. Feather-filled cushions require regular fluffing to maintain their shape and prevent flattening.
  5. Spring cushions: Spring cushions have a support system made of coil springs, providing excellent support and durability. These cushions are typically combined with layers of foam or other types of fillings to enhance comfort.

Each type of cushion offers a different level of comfort and support, catering to individual preferences and needs. When restuffing your sofa cushions, you should consider the current type of cushion and evaluate if you want to stick with the same type or switch to a different one. Consulting with a professional restuffing service can help you make an informed decision based on your comfort preferences and budget.

DIY options for restuffing your sofa cushions

If you’re a hands-on individual and enjoy tackling home improvement projects, you may consider taking on the task of restuffing your sofa cushions yourself. Here are some DIY options for restuffing your sofa cushions:

  1. Assess the condition: Start by assessing the condition of your sofa cushions. Determine if they simply need additional filling or if the existing stuffing needs to be replaced entirely. This will help you determine the amount of filling required and the extent of the restuffing job.
  2. Choose the right stuffing material: Select the appropriate filling material based on your preferences and budget. Common options include foam, polyester fiberfill, or a combination of different materials. Make sure the filling is suitable for your desired level of comfort and support.
  3. Measure and cut the filling: Measure the dimensions of your sofa cushions and cut the filling material to the appropriate size. Make sure to leave some room for the filling to expand and provide adequate cushioning.
  4. Open the cushion covers: Carefully unzip or open the cushion covers to access the existing filling. Remove the old filling, ensuring that it is completely emptied from the cushion covers.
  5. Stuff the cushions: Begin inserting the new filling material into the cushion covers. Start with the corners and edges, gradually filling the center. Make sure the filling is evenly distributed and adjust as needed to achieve your desired comfort level.
  6. Fluff and reshape: Once the cushions are fully stuffed, fluff them by shaking and manipulating them to evenly distribute the filling. Reshape the cushions to their original form, paying attention to any specific contours or curves.
  7. Secure the cushion covers: Zip up or close the cushion covers, ensuring they are securely fastened. Smooth out any wrinkles or creases on the fabric for a neat and polished appearance.
  8. Add finishing touches: If desired, you can add decorative elements such as buttons or trim to enhance the appearance of the cushion covers. This step is optional but can add a personal touch to your DIY restuffing project.

It’s important to note that DIY restuffing requires some basic sewing and upholstery skills. If you’re uncertain about your abilities or the complexity of the task at hand, it’s advisable to consult with a professional restuffing service or seek guidance from online tutorials or instructional videos.

Restuffing your sofa cushions yourself can be a rewarding project, allowing you to customize the comfort and appearance of your furniture. Just ensure that you have the necessary tools, materials, and skills to complete the task effectively.

How much does it cost to restuff sofa cushions?

The cost of restuffing sofa cushions can vary depending on several factors, including the size of the cushions, the type of filling material used, and whether you choose to hire a professional or take the DIY route. Here’s a breakdown of the potential costs involved:

  • Professional restuffing service: Hiring a professional restuffing service typically incurs labor costs. The price can vary based on the complexity of the job, the number of cushions, and the location of the service provider. On average, the cost can range from $100 to $300 per cushion, depending on the size and materials needed.
  • DIY restuffing: Restuffing your sofa cushions yourself can be more cost-effective. The main expenses would be the cost of the filling material, which can vary depending on the type and quality you choose. Foam filling usually ranges from $10 to $30 per cubic foot, while polyester fiberfill can cost around $5 to $15 for a 16-ounce bag. Keep in mind that you may also need to purchase tools or supplies like a utility knife, measuring tape, or a staple gun if you don’t already have them.
  • Additional costs: In some cases, you may need to consider additional costs such as fabric replacement or upholstery services. If you choose to reupholster or replace the fabric on your sofa cushions, the cost will depend on the type of fabric chosen and the amount required for your cushions. This cost can range from $20 to $200 or more per yard, depending on the fabric quality and design.

It’s important to note that these are general price ranges, and the actual cost can vary based on your specific requirements, geographic location, and the intricacy of the restuffing job. It’s recommended to obtain quotes from multiple providers or to do thorough research on material costs before making a decision.

However, restuffing your sofa cushions is generally more cost-effective compared to replacing the entire sofa, especially if the structure of the furniture is still in good condition. By investing in restuffing, you can extend the life of your sofa and enjoy renewed comfort without breaking the bank.

Frequently Asked Questions about Restuffing Sofa Cushions

Restuffing sofa cushions can be a common task for homeowners looking to refresh their furniture. Here are some frequently asked questions about restuffing sofa cushions:

1. Can I restuff my own sofa cushions?

Yes, restuffing sofa cushions can be done as a DIY project. However, it requires some basic sewing and upholstery skills. It’s important to assess your comfort level with these tasks and have the necessary tools and materials before attempting to restuff your sofa cushions yourself.

2. How often should sofa cushions be restuffed?

The frequency of restuffing sofa cushions depends on usage and wear. It is generally recommended to restuff cushions every 3-5 years or when you notice signs of sagging, lack of support, or deformation. Regular maintenance and proper care can help prolong the lifespan of the cushions.

3. Can I reuse the existing filling in my sofa cushions?

It is possible to reuse the existing filling if it is still in good condition and provides adequate support. However, over time, the filling may deteriorate, lose its resilience, and become compressed, making it less effective. Replacing the filling with fresh stuffing can offer better comfort and longevity to your sofa cushions.

4. Can I mix different types of cushion fillings?

Yes, you can mix different types of cushion fillings to achieve a desired level of comfort. For example, you can combine foam with polyester fiberfill or feathers to create a custom feel. It’s important to ensure that the different fillings are compatible and that the cushion covers can accommodate the variations in density and texture.

5. Can I restuff leather sofa cushions?

Yes, leather sofa cushions can be restuffed. However, working with leather may require specific techniques and tools. It is often recommended to seek professional assistance to restuff leather sofa cushions to avoid damaging the material or compromising the appearance of the upholstery.

6. How much filling do I need to restuff my sofa cushions?

The amount of filling needed depends on the size and shape of your sofa cushions. It is recommended to measure the dimensions of the cushions and consult a professional or a reliable source for guidance on the amount of filling material required. This will help ensure that you have enough filling to properly restuff the cushions without underfilling or overstuffing them.

7. How can I maintain the shape of restuffed sofa cushions?

To maintain the shape of restuffed sofa cushions, it’s essential to regularly fluff and reshape them. This helps redistribute the filling and prevents uneven settling. Additionally, avoid sitting or lounging in the same spot consistently, as this can cause the cushions to sag or deform more quickly.

8. Can I restuff sofa cushions with memory foam?

Yes, it is possible to restuff sofa cushions with memory foam. Memory foam can provide excellent support and comfort. However, it’s important to consider the density, thickness, and compatibility of the memory foam with your sofa cushions. Consult with a professional or reliable sources for guidance on restuffing with memory foam.

By understanding these commonly asked questions about restuffing sofa cushions, you can confidently approach the task and make informed decisions to ensure the comfort and longevity of your sofa.
